How to Spot a Rogue Casino (Even if It Looks Pretty)
You wouldn’t hand your wallet to a stranger on the street. So why hand your bank details to a casino that doesn’t have a UKGC license? It’s that simple. The UKGC (UK Gambling Commission) is the only regulator that matters for UK players. If a site doesn’t display their license number clearly at the bottom of the page, run.
Here’s what I personally check on every site I review:
- License Number: It should be on the footer. Cross-check it on the UKGC official register. If it’s missing or expired? Hell no.
- SSL Certificate: Look for the padlock icon in your browser bar. If it’s not there, your data is being sent in plain text. That’s a hard pass.
- Payout Speed: If a casino promises “instant withdrawals” but takes 7 days to process, they are lying. Real fast payouts happen within 24 hours (sometimes 2-3 days for bank transfers).
- Fairness Audits: Look for logos from eCOGRA or iTech Labs. These guys test the RNG (Random Number Generator) to ensure the games aren’t rigged. Without that audit, I assume the house edge is a lie.
From what I’ve seen, the biggest red flag is when a site has a huge welcome bonus but zero info about who owns them. If the “About Us” page is a generic paragraph, they are hiding something.

The Fine Print That Will Save Your Arse
Okay, let’s talk about the part everyone skips: the Terms and Conditions. I damn near have a PhD in reading these things now. When you see a 100% match bonus up to £200, it looks amazing. But here’s what you need to check:
- Wagering Requirements: A 35x wagering requirement on a £200 bonus means you need to wager £7,000 before you can withdraw. That’s insane. Look for 20x or lower. PlayOJO is the king here with 0x wagering on their “OJOplus” cashback.
- Game Contribution: Slots usually count 100% towards wagering. Table games like blackjack might only count 10% or 20%. Some even exclude certain slots entirely. Read the list.
- Max Bet: Many casinos limit your bet size when using bonus funds. Usually £5 or £10 per spin. If you exceed that, they void your bonus and winnings. I’ve seen it happen.
- Time Limit: You often have 30 days to meet the wagering requirement. If you don’t, the bonus and any winnings are forfeited. Set a reminder on your phone.

How do I know a casino is not rigged?
Check for a valid UKGC license. Then look for an eCOGRA or iTech Labs seal. These auditors run millions of simulated spins to verify the RNG. If the site has those seals, the games are mathematically fair. If not, I wouldn’t deposit a penny.

What happens if I lose my connection during a game?
If you’re playing a slot and your internet drops, the spin result is already determined on the server. When you log back in, the result will be there. If it was a win, it should be credited. If the casino tries to void that spin, they are violating UKGC rules. Screenshot everything.
